About

The American Institute of Beauty (AIB) is a beauty, barber, and massage therapy school located in Pinellas County, Florida, with campuses in Largo, St. Petersburg, and Bradenton. Founded in 2003, AIB offers various programs including cosmetology, barbering, esthetics, and massage therapy in facilities totaling over 33,000 sq. ft. focused on hands-on training.

Student loan default rate

The share of student borrowers who default on federal loans within three years, against the national benchmark.

Of 206 borrowers who entered repayment, 8 (3.8%) defaulted within three years above the 2.3% national rate.

* Cohorts 2020 and later read near 0% because the federal COVID-19 payment pause (CARES Act) suspended defaults nationwide. These years reflect a national policy, not institutional performance; the 2019 cohort is the last measured under normal repayment.
